Key facts about Asia Flower Expo 2026

General information
Dates, trade-only format and sourcing focus
Asia Flower Expo 2026 (Asia Floriculture & Horticulture Trade Fair) is an annual trade-only marketplace in Guangzhou designed for professional sourcing and business cooperation across floriculture and horticulture. The 2026 edition is scheduled for May 15–17, 2026 at the China Import & Export Fair Complex, bringing a concentrated three-day agenda for wholesalers, importers, distributors, growers, florists, retail chains and project buyers who need to benchmark suppliers in one visit. The organiser positions the event as a conduit for product promotion and industry collaboration, emphasising Guangzhou’s role as a major floral trading hub and the show’s consistent annual cycle, which helps buyers plan procurement windows and supplier evaluations with predictable timing. Admission is described as free with registration, reinforcing the “trade-first” positioning where meetings, sample review and commercial terms typically take priority over consumer retail activity.

Participants
International buyers and exhibitors across professional channels
Asia Flower Expo is marketed as a professional platform that attracts both domestic and international industry stakeholders, enabling cross-border sourcing and channel partnership building. Organiser messaging indicates expectations of attendees from over 60 countries and regions and targets more than 40,000 professional buyers and visitors, which suggests a buyer mix that extends beyond local wholesalers to include import-export traders, distributors and commercial users who need scalable supply and consistent product standards. Past performance indicators also support the event’s international orientation: JETRO’s trade fair database reports 51,366 visitors for the 2024 edition, including 3,913 foreign visitors, and 500 exhibitors, providing a reference point for buyer density and exhibitor diversity. For exhibitors, this blend typically supports both direct purchasing negotiations and longer-cycle partnerships such as distribution agreements, sourcing agency cooperation and supply planning for seasonal peaks.
Exhibited products
Flowers, potted plants, florist supplies and horticultural accessories
The exhibited range is designed to reflect real procurement bundles in the floral business, where finished goods and operational supplies are selected together to ensure continuity from production to point of sale. The official listing of exhibit items includes flowers, potted flowers, florist supplies, flowerpots, garden tools and garden supplies, which collectively cover core commercial needs: fresh and decorative product categories, presentation and packaging elements, and the tools and materials required for handling, maintenance and display. This breadth supports multiple buyer objectives, from sourcing primary volume categories for wholesale distribution to identifying niche or premium items for boutique retail and event floristry, as well as selecting the accessories that standardise quality and reduce waste during transport and storage. For growers and supply chain operators, the integrated scope also enables faster evaluation of how planting materials, facilities and downstream supplies connect to market demand and operational efficiency.
Venue
China Import & Export Fair Complex, Guangzhou
The 2026 show will take place at the China Import & Export Fair Complex in Guangzhou, a large-scale exhibition venue widely used for international trade events, which supports the logistics and meeting density required for high-volume B2B sourcing. The venue choice is particularly practical for the floral industry because Guangzhou is a major commercial hub with established trade infrastructure and strong connectivity, enabling buyers to combine expo attendance with supplier visits, market inspections and follow-up negotiations in the region. The three-day format at a centralised complex helps procurement teams run structured comparison cycles—screening multiple suppliers, validating quality and packaging standards, and moving directly to terms discussions—without dispersing meetings across multiple locations.
Organizer
Guangdong Grandeur International Exhibition Group
The organiser is Guangdong Grandeur International Exhibition Group, which positions Asia Flower Expo as an essential annual platform for business collaboration and product promotion within the floral industry. In official event messaging, the organiser highlights a planned scale of nearly 600 exhibitors and frames the expo as innovation-driven, aiming to deliver high-quality participation and broad exposure through international partnerships and Guangzhou’s strategic location. For exhibitors, this implies that successful participation depends on being negotiation-ready: clear product grading and specifications, supply continuity plans, packaging and handling standards, and channel-specific commercial terms that enable fast conversion from booth meetings to post-show orders. For professional visitors, the organiser’s focus on trade-only admission and structured engagement supports efficient supplier shortlisting and higher-confidence procurement decisions within the limited show window.
